'Mindfulness and the Natural World' by Claire Thompson celebrates the positive effects of the outdoors on our mental health. But not only that, she also believes that immersing yourself in nature can also spark creativity.
"The natural world can invigorate our minds."
Spending time in nature is well known to boost mental wellbeing. It gives us fresh air, exercise (even if it is just a leisurely stroll), and a sense of calm.
It also gets us away from the routine of everyday life and technology; giving our minds the freedom to expand.
Thompson argues that nature is conducive to creativity; cultivating curiosity in the process.
